This is an application under section 24 of the Code of Civil Procedure, 1908 for transfer of Marriage Petition No. 193 of 2024 from the Court of Civil Judge Senior Division, Panvel to the Family Court at Pune. The said petition is filed for dissolution of marriage by respondent-husband.
3.
The applicant has also filed a petition for dissolution of marriage before the Family Court at Pune being Marriage Petition No.A-390 of 2024.
4.
The learned counsel for the respondent on instruction submits that since both the parties have filed petitions for divorce, the respondent is not averse to the transfer of the Marriage Petition No. 193 of 2024 from the Court of Civil Judge Senior Division, ...1
Panvel to the Family Court at Pune for hearing and disposal in accordance with law along with Marriage Petition No. A-390 of 2024. The learned counsel, however, submits that having regard to the age of the parties, the Family Court be directed to hear and decide both the petitions as expeditiously as possible. The submission appears justifiable.
Hence, the following order.
ORDER
1] Application stands allowed.
2] Marriage Petition No. 193 of 2024 stands transferred from the Court of Civil Judge Senior Division, Panvel to the Family Court at Pune for hearing and disposal in accordance with law, along with Marriage Petition No. A-390 of 2024. 3] The learned Civil Judge Senior Division, Panvel shall transfer the record and proceedings in Marriage Petition No. 193 of 2024 with such dispatch that it reaches the Family Court at Pune within a period of four weeks from the date of communication of this order.
4] The learned Judge, Family Court, Pune is requested to make an endeavour to hear and decide both the petitions as expeditiously as possible.
Application disposed.
